THE PROPERTY OF A LADY
A RARE GEYAO FOLIATE STUDY DISH, the everted sides rising to the six-lobed flaring rim, glazed in a thick, opaque cream-coloured glaze, with a dense network of primary and secondary black crackles, the base with five spur marks (glaze bubbles, rim chip infilled),

Southern Song Dynasty
14cm. diam.
Provenance
Inherited by the present owner from a distinguished English private collection
